Abstract

An exhaust pipe comprises a pipe body formed therein with a silence chamber and an expansion chamber. A U-shaped gas inlet tube and a discharge tube are settled in the pipe body. The exhaust pipe facilitates smoothening waste gas discharge, generating appropriate exhaust back pressure and decreasing exhaust noise.

Claims

exact text as granted — not AI-modified
1 . An exhaust pipe, comprising:
 a closed pipe body, in which a partition defines at least one expansion chamber and at least one silence chamber that is filled with a sound absorbing material;   a U-shaped gas inlet tube, having a U-shaped body with a gas inlet and a gas outlet at two ends thereof, wherein the U-shaped body is fixed in and axially parallel to the closed tube, the gas inlet being opened to a pipe wall of the pipe body while the gas outlet is located in the expansion chamber, and the U-shaped body inside the silence chamber being wrapped by the sound absorbing material and formed with a plurality of noise elimination holes;   at least one discharge tube, having a tube body with a gas inlet and a gas outlet at two ends thereof, wherein the tube body is fixed in and axially parallel to the closed tube, a greater part of the tube body being located in the silence chamber and wrapped by the sound absorbing material, the gas inlet being located in the expansion chamber while the gas outlet is opened to the pipe wall of the pipe body, and the part of the tube body inside the silence chamber being formed with a plurality of noise elimination holes.   
   
   
       2 . The exhaust pipe of  claim 1 , wherein, the silence chamber has a capacity greater than a capacity of the expansion chamber. 
   
   
       3 . The exhaust pipe of  claim 1 , wherein, the partition is formed with a plurality of vents for gaseous convection. 
   
   
       4 . The exhaust pipe of  claim 1 , wherein, the gas inlet of the U-shaped gas inlet tube is opened to the pipe wall of a first end of the pipe body. 
   
   
       5 . The exhaust pipe of  claim 4 , wherein, the tube body of the discharge tube is in a U shape. 
   
   
       6 . The exhaust pipe of  claim 5 , wherein, the gas outlet of the discharge tube is opened to the pipe wall of the first end of the pipe body. 
   
   
       7 . The exhaust pipe of  claim 4 , wherein, the tube body of the discharge tube is in a straight shape. 
   
   
       8 . The exhaust pipe of  claim 7 , wherein, the gas inlet of the discharge tube is located in the expansion chamber and two ends of the tube body is formed with a respective gas outlet in which the gas outlets are opened to the pipe wall of the first end and a pipe wall of a second end of the pipe body, respectively. 
   
   
       9 . The exhaust pipe of  claim 7 , wherein, another partition in the pipe body defines another silence chamber that is also filled with a sound absorbing material, in which the expansion chamber is sandwiched between the two silence chambers. 
   
   
       10 . The exhaust pipe of  claim 9 , wherein, the partition is formed with a plurality of vents for gaseous convection. 
   
   
       11 . The exhaust pipe of  claim 10 , wherein, the gas inlet of the U-shaped air inlet tube is opened to a lateral wall of the pipe body.
